Overview
- Defense Minister Israel Katz warned Gaza City would be turned into ruins unless Hamas surrenders its weapons and releases all remaining hostages.
-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u said Israel will resume talks on the hostages but only on terms acceptable to Israel, linking negotiations to the planned Gaza City operation.
- Roughly 60,000 reservists have been authorized for call-up as the IDF prepares to seize Gaza City and coordinates with medical and aid groups on contingency plans.
- Limited raids are already under way in Gaza City’s Zeitoun area and the Jabaliya camp targeting sites where Israel says Hamas retains military and governing control.
- The Gaza health ministry reports at least 62,192 Palestinians killed as the U.N. and aid agencies warn a wider assault would have catastrophic humanitarian consequences.
